Output 89116b19728c26da6b7838ab28d83f808d0f32043f2b2a73d87660680d72f1b3:10

value
11889000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 010b0160d88923defbcbd5d3a9afd25e9d7739c9 OP_EQUALVERIFY OP_CHECKSIG
address
16WrrqjvFofHMhChCggKeBYMnF8UCwokq
transaction
89116b19728c26da6b7838ab28d83f808d0f32043f2b2a73d87660680d72f1b3
confirmations
408392
spent
true